Navigating the BDC Landscape: A Comparative Analysis of Two Market Leaders
Unveiling the Investment Landscape: Ares Capital vs. Blue Owl Capital
In the expansive realm of Business Development Companies (BDCs), Ares Capital (ARCC) and Blue Owl Capital Corp (OBDC) stand out as formidable entities. Renowned for their significant market presence and enduring operational histories, both are often regarded as cornerstones within the sector. This analysis aims to dissect their performance, particularly focusing on their resilience and growth potential amidst fluctuating economic conditions.
Dividend Stability in a Shifting Rate Environment: A Key Metric for Investors
A crucial aspect for investors in BDCs is dividend sustainability. Our assessment reveals that Ares Capital (ARCC) demonstrates a more robust capacity to maintain its dividend coverage, even in a simulated scenario of a 50 basis point interest rate reduction. This resilience is a significant advantage, suggesting a stronger buffer against potential income compression compared to its counterpart, Blue Owl Capital Corp (OBDC).
Credit Quality and Asset Management: Tracking Non-Accruals
The health of a BDC's loan portfolio is best reflected in its non-accrual rates. Ares Capital (ARCC) has shown a positive trend, with its non-accruals decreasing to 1.0% by the third quarter of 2025, indicating effective credit risk management. Conversely, Blue Owl Capital Corp (OBDC) experienced an increase to 1.3% in its non-accrual rates, which warrants closer observation regarding its asset quality trajectory.
Yield vs. Total Return: A Deeper Look at Investor Value
While Blue Owl Capital Corp (OBDC) may present an ostensibly higher yield, a comprehensive examination of historical data points to Ares Capital's (ARCC) superior total return performance. This outperformance is largely attributable to ARCC's strategic emphasis on equity-kicker investments, which provide additional upside beyond traditional debt instruments. This strategy underscores the importance of looking beyond just current yield when evaluating long-term investment value.
Strategic Investment Recommendations: Positioning for the Future
Considering the detailed comparative analysis, Ares Capital (ARCC) is recommended as a "Buy" for investors seeking stability and growth during a period of potential interest rate adjustments. Its demonstrated resilience in dividend coverage and strong historical total returns make it an attractive option. Blue Owl Capital Corp (OBDC), despite its attractive yield, is rated as a "Hold" due to concerns regarding potential payout pressure and its recent uptick in non-accruals, suggesting a more cautious approach is prudent for this investment.